Eligibility
Services are open to biological/custodial parents, adoptive parents, kinship caregivers of children aged birth-12. Adults must be residents of Ashland, Holmes, or Wayne counties.

Offers several Triple P-Positive Parenting Program options for parents and kinship caregivers of children aged birth-12, who are residents of Ashland, Holmes, and Wayne counties.
Program includes:
- Triple P Discussion Group. Two hour sessions with topics "Dealing with Disobedience", "Managing Fighting and Aggression", "Developing Good Bedtime Routines", and "Hassle-Free Shopping with Children".
- Triple P Primary Care, which is a more intensive and individualized support to help parents address a very specific behavior concern.
- Triple P Online Program, which consists of eight 30-60 minute interactive modules.
- Family Connections (formerly Parenting Made Better), 4 week parenting education class offered twice per year at Loudonville location. Provides $100 incentive to participate.
